Section 13.11 Output Files Block--Output File Table

To RELEASE.TXT

This block supplies the names of files for FEQ to use in storing either a time series of flow or water-surface elevation at a node in the model. There are two different destinations for an output time series: a point time series file (PTSF) or the path name in a HEC DSS file. There is no convenient way to give both a file name for the DSS file and its path name on a single line of input. Therefore FEQ assumes that the character string given in the NAME field is the file name of a PTSF unless it has already encountered a HEC DSS file name given by itself on a line following the special keyword, HECDSS=. If FEQ has found such a line all character strings given under the NAME field are taken to be a path name for the current HEC DSS file name. The HEC DSS file name applies to all NAME values that follow it. To clear the HEC DSS file name give a blank as following the equal sign in HECDSS=. The keyword for HEC DSS file names must start in column 1 and must be in upper case.

LINE 2

Variables:                       UNIT, BRA, NODE, ITEM, TYPE, NAME
Format:                           3I5, 1X, A4, 1X, A4, 1X, A64
 

Explanation:
Specifies the location and nature of information to place in a time series stored in either a Point Time Series File (PTSF) or the path name of a HEC DSS file. If the destination is a PTSF then UNIT column may be left blank as is done if the destination is a path name in a HEC DSS file. FEQ no longer uses unit numbers in this block and if they are present they are ignored. The column is retained to maintain consistency with old FEQ models. FEQ distinguishes these two cases based on the appearance of the HEC DSS file name keyword, HECDSS=, in an earlier line of input with a valid HEC DSS file name following the equal sign. This starts HEC DSS path name mode. All lines of input following the line containing the HEC DSS file name keyword are assumed to refer to path names in that DSS file. All DSS time series must have a type of INST-VAL. In either case BRAthe branch number; NODEthe node number; ITEMFLOW for output of flow and ITEMELEV for output of elevation; TYPEPNT or TYPESTAR, denotes that instantaneous values are to be output (the only ones allowed); and NAME the left justified name of the file for a PTSF or the path name of a time series in a HEC DSS. The table is terminated if the UNIT is given as negative. A null table must be present just as for the Input File Table.
If the branch number is zero the node number is expected to be an exterior node name as in the Special Output Block. 
Multiple DSS files can be referenced for output. The current limit for the number of DSS files is five. Each DSS file must be referenced by the HEC DSS keyword before its path names can be referenced. Also the DSS file must be referenced in each block of input to FEQ. That is, the occurrence of the HEC DSS file name keyword in the Tributary Area Block does not apply to any other block. If the diffuse time series are stored in the same HEC DSS file as are the output series, giving the HEC DSS file name in the Tributary Area Block only applies to that block and does not carry over to the Output Files Block. The same DSS file name must be given again in the Output Files Block.
